JAMES B. "JIM" HAMILL
Of Brookline, passed away peacefully at his home on Wednesday, April 8, 2020, surrounded by his children and his children's mother, a loving friend.
Jim was the beloved son of the late Edna and Donald Hamill; brother of the late David (Norma) and Patricia Ann Hamill; father of Adam and Bridget Hamill; loving friend of Patricia Hamill; nephew of the late Edna May Hamill; uncle of Jason (Lindsay) and Mike (Chris) Hamill; great-uncle of Ellery, Hannah, Sarah, Morgan, and Moses; and friend of many.
Born on April 14, 1951, Jim graduated from South Hills High School in 1969 and lived his life in the City of Pittsburgh neighborhood of Brookline. He was a loyal employee of Schneider’s Dairy for 45 years and Teamsters Union Steward for Local 205 for more than a decade.
Jim deeply and unconditionally loved his children and valued family to the highest extent. He was caring, generous, and had a bigger heart than most likely knew; a loving son, brother, father, caregiver and friend. He greatly enjoyed the outdoors, including hunting, fishing and golfing; cooking, and home improvement projects, and took great pride in his home and the life he built.
Jim bravely battled metastatic lung cancer for a year and a half before his passing. While he was taken from our lives sooner than imagined, his spirit will continue to live on in his family and hopefully through those whose lives he touched. He will be sorely missed and loved always.
